15. WILLIAM EDWARD4 RHODES (GEORGE WASHINGTON3, WILLIAM M.2, JACOB1) was born 22 May 1875 in Lawrence County, Alabama, and died 10 February 1945 in Lawrence County, Alabama. He married DORA CALLAHAN 1895 in Lawrence County, Alabama.

Notes for W
ILLIAM EDWARD RHODES:
The Decatur Daily - February 12, 1945

      William E. Rhodes Dies At Infirmary

      William Edward Rhodes, 69, passed away Saturday night at the Baugh's infirmary following a three day illness.

      The deceased is survived by his wife; one son, Prentiss B. Rhoades; four daughters; Mrs. S. H. Watson, Miss Edna Mae Rhoades; Mrs. Arthur Gillespie, and Mrs. Harold Walling; one brother; three sisters; thirteen grandchildren; and a number of other relatives.

      Funeral service will be announced later by Mutual Service.

  iv.   PRENTISS BEECHER (BEE) RHOADS, b. 6 March 1912; d. 6 August 1987; m. (1) HELEN LAVERN BRITT; m. (2) LUDIE REAGEN.
  Notes for PRENTISS BEECHER (BEE) RHOADS:
The Dothan Eagle, Dothan, Alabama 9 August 1987

PRENTICE RHOADS - ARITON

Prentice Rhoads, 75, of Ariton, died Thursday afternoon in a Fort Rucker hospital following a long illness.

The funeral will be 10 a.m. today at Pleasant Ridge Methodist Church with the Revs. Larry Teasley and Bruce Cooper officiating.

Burial will be in the Mount Olive Cemetery with Fuqua-Bankston Funeral Home of Ozark directing. The body will be at the funeral home until one hour before service time today.

Mr. Rhoads was a member of the Pleasant Ridge Methodist Church, the Disabled American Veterans and a veteran of World War II and the Korean conflict. He retired from the Army after serving 22 years.

Survivors included his wife, Mrs. Ludie Rhoads, Ariton; three daugters, Mrs. Sharon Strickland, Falkville, Ala., Mrs. Jorcy Szydlowski, Hazel Park, Mich., Mrs. Linda Smith, Warren, Mich., two sisters, Miss Edna Rhoads, Huntsville, and Mrs. Lucille Walling, Hartselle; nine grandchildren; one great-grandchild.

  v.   LUCILLE (TINY) RHODES, b. 4 December 1914, Morgan County, Alabama; d. 15 February 1998, Hartselle, Morgan County, Alabama; m. HAROLD J. WALLING, 1940.
  Notes for LUCILLE (TINY) RHODES:
LUCILLE RHODES WALLING

83, Homemaker

HARTSELLE - Funeral for Lucille Rhodes Walling, 83, of Hartselle will be Tuesday at 11 a.m. at Peck Funeral Home with the Rev. Terry Napier and the Rev. Ron Wilson officiating.

Burial will be in Falkville City Cemetery. The family will receive friends tonight from 6 to 9 at the funeral home.

Mrs. Walling died Sunday, Feb. 15, 1998 at her home. She was born Dec. 4, 1914, in Morgan County to Edward and Dora Rhodes. She was a homemaker and a member of First Baptist Church of Hartselle. She was the widow of Harold Walling, her husband of 55 years.

She is survived by three sons, Ty Walling of Birmingham, Edward Walling of Falkville and Connie Walling of Hartselle; two daughters, Joan Kearce and June Brazell, both of Hartselle; nine grandchildren and one great-grandchild.

Pallbearers will be John Peek, Andy Norwood, Michael Shaeffer, Bobby Turney, Greg Childers and Ricky McAbee.
